My work includes the following:
-Raised 110% of the fundraising goal for a large Tennessee-based organization (2024) at the first in-person event in 5 years.
-At that same organization, retained 24% of new donors from 2023 to 2024, and increased retention to 32% for 2025
-Grew Monthly Sustainer revenue—both nonpartisan and electoral—year over year through birthday and anniversary cards and a monthly newsletter.
-Designed two successful upgrade campaigns to move lower-level donors toward mid-level giving.
-Upgraded 20% of lower-level donors for Fiscal Year 2025
-Led grassroots fundraising efforts for one of Tennessee’s largest reproductive health organizations through major challenges—federal funding cuts, restrictive legislation, and voter apathy.

What I offer
Donor Strategy & Monthly Giving
The gala’s not your only tool. I’ll help you design smaller-scale, values-aligned events that encourage recurring giving. That means more monthly sustainers and stronger donor engagement over time.
Event planning & systems
Together, we’ll build out processes you can repeat and improve using vendor tracking, budget templates, run-of-show docs, and donor follow-up workflows that don’t live in someone’s head or Google Drive folder chaos.
Speaking events & workshops
Grounded, systems-minded talks and trainings for teams, conferences, or events. I cover topics like cultivation vs. fundraising, building recurring donor culture, event planning for small teams, and the power dynamics that shape community engagement. Strategy-forward, practical, and never one-size-fits-all.
